My coworkers and I tried Konban for lunch recently—a Japanese spot right near our office—and every dish we ordered was delicious! Their signature tonkatsu (fried pork cutlet) was perfectly crispy on the outside and juicy inside—so flavorful and satisfying 😋. We also loved the fried corn🌽—sweet, crunchy, and uniquely tasty 👍🏻. Other highlights included the grilled eggplant, chilled noodles, and fresh tuna🐟—all prepared with care and full of flavor. And don’t skip dessert! The corn ice cream🍦 was a delightful surprise—creamy with a hint of sweetness. Highly recommend!
